Retro Car Features We Miss and Want Back
The evolution of automotive design has brought us incredible advancements: from autonomous driving to hybrid and electric technology. Yet, for all the modern conveniences, there's a lingering nostalgia for features that made vintage cars uniquely charming. Retro car features represent a blend of personality, functionality, and a connection to simpler times a combination modern vehicles sometimes lack. Let’s take a trip down memory lane and explore the retro car features we dearly miss and why they deserve a comeback.
1. Bench Seats: A Cozy Classic
Once a staple in family sedans and full-sized vehicles, bench seats are almost extinct in modern cars. These spacious front-row seats allowed for an intimate driving experience, especially for couples on a date night. They were practical too offering room for three passengers in the front.
Why They Should Return
Bench seats are synonymous with comfort and versatility. In an era dominated by bucket seats, a redesigned bench seat could be the perfect blend of retro aesthetics and modern safety technology. Imagine cruising in a spacious cabin without the rigidity of a center console!
2. Manual Window Cranks: The Simple Joy
The rhythmic crank of a manual window is a sensory experience many of us grew up with. While power windows have taken over for their convenience, manual cranks were reliable and didn’t break easily. Plus, who didn’t enjoy the arm workout?
The Case for a Comeback
Manual cranks are low-maintenance and environmentally friendly. They require no power supply, making them a sustainable choice for basic trims in economy vehicles or off-road adventure cars.
3. Pop-Up Headlights: Aesthetic and Fun
Pop-up headlights are the epitome of cool. From the Mazda MX-5 Miata to the Chevrolet Corvette, these headlights added a playful element to car design. They were as much a conversation starter as they were functional.
Challenges and Opportunities
Regulations surrounding pedestrian safety led to their demise, but with modern engineering, manufacturers could revisit this concept. A retractable LED design might preserve the iconic aesthetic while meeting safety standards.
4. Ashtrays and Lighter Sockets
Though smoking in cars has declined, ashtrays and lighter sockets were multipurpose features. They doubled as storage compartments or powered up portable appliances.
Reimagining the Utility
Rather than reintroducing ashtrays for smoking, automakers could integrate modular compartments for coins, keys, or other small essentials. As for lighter sockets, keeping them as universal power outlets for accessories is always a win.
5. Hood Ornaments: The Badge of Prestige
Hood ornaments were once a mark of luxury and individuality. From Rolls-Royce’s Spirit of Ecstasy to the leaping Jaguar, these decorative accents gave cars an unmistakable identity.
Modern Revival
A subtle, lightweight version of hood ornaments could return as an optional feature, appealing to drivers who value personalization and brand legacy.
6. Physical Climate Controls: Intuitive Simplicity
Touchscreens dominate modern dashboards, often replacing physical knobs and buttons for climate control. While digital interfaces look sleek, they can be frustrating to operate while driving. Physical controls, on the other hand, offered tactile feedback and ease of use.
Why Drivers Want Them Back
Safety is key. Physical dials allow drivers to adjust settings without taking their eyes off the road. A hybrid approach combining touchscreens with tactile knobs might strike the perfect balance.
7. T-Tops and Removable Roof Panels
For a brief period in the ‘70s and ‘80s, T-tops were the go-to feature for those who wanted an open-air experience without committing to a convertible. Cars like the Pontiac Firebird Trans Am and Nissan 300ZX made this feature iconic.
Potential for Comeback
With the rise of electric cars and innovative materials, manufacturers could design lightweight, removable roof panels that improve aerodynamics and driving dynamics.
8. Rear-Facing Third-Row Seats
Station wagons and some SUVs once featured rear-facing third-row seats that turned road trips into an adventure. These seats offered a unique perspective of the road and were a hit with kids.
Today’s Possibilities
While modern safety laws complicate the return of rear-facing seats, a reimagined version with advanced safety measures and retractable designs could be a game-changer for family vehicles.
9. Analog Gauges: Timeless Elegance
Digital instrument clusters are undeniably futuristic, but they lack the artistry of analog gauges. From the precise sweep of a needle to the intricate dial designs, analog gauges added character to a car's interior.
Bringing Analog into the Digital Age
Manufacturers could incorporate analog-inspired digital clusters, retaining the nostalgic appeal while offering customizable displays for modern needs.
10. Full-Size Spare Tires
Space-saving spares or tire repair kits have largely replaced full-size spare tires. While these solutions save room, they’re often less reliable in emergencies, particularly during long road trips.
Why They Matter
Full-size spares provide peace of mind. They’re especially valuable for off-road vehicles and long-distance drivers. Automakers should consider making them optional for those who prioritize reliability.
FAQs: Common Questions About Retro Car Features
1. Why did automakers stop including these features?
Many retro features were phased out due to changing regulations, evolving customer preferences, and advancements in technology.
2. Can I add retro features to my modern car?
Yes, with aftermarket parts, you can customize your car to include elements like hood ornaments or analog-style gauges. Always consult a professional to ensure compatibility.
3. Are any automakers bringing back retro-inspired designs?
Yes, brands like Ford and Dodge often incorporate retro elements into their designs, such as the Ford Bronco and Dodge Challenger.
